Let the 2C charge is at origin O (0,0)
The initial position of 3C is at A (-4,0)
The final position of 3C is at B (--6,-3)
find distance OA,OB
find initial Pot Energy of the system when 3C is at A
then when at B using formula
calculate the difference ----Final - initial
